Output 3ec98404d4bb4a3b1a57514bebe2ce31f73f17bac9d77a5a1913501bebca6749:3

value
13470366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d53e609cd06879182a44cad7f93c840a12090453 OP_EQUAL
address
3M8YaTgc4hC2ej9ht1rNrXDM9AfeGmnpqP
transaction
3ec98404d4bb4a3b1a57514bebe2ce31f73f17bac9d77a5a1913501bebca6749
spent
true